#132388 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#132388 is composed of 7.5% red, 13.7%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86% cyan, 74.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 231.8 degrees, a saturation of 75.5% and a lightness of 30.4%. #132388 color hex could be obtained by blending #2646ff with #000011.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#132388 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#132388 has RGB values of R:19, G:35,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.74,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 1254280.
